How to Reset Network Settings

1. If you are having connectivity issues, you can try resetting your network settings. From the home screen, select the Start icon then select the Settings icon.

Note: Resetting your network settings deletes previously associated Wi-Fi networks, security passcodes, Bluetooth devices and cellular network data settings.

2. Select Network & Internet.

       3. Select the Status tab, then select Network reset.

4. Select Reset now.

Note: Select Yes to confirm.
